File Download Calculator

File Download Calculator

Waiting for a large file to download can be frustrating — especially when you don’t know how long it will take. Whether you’re downloading a movie, software update, game, or backup file, knowing the estimated download time helps you plan better.

Our File Download Calculator is a fast, accurate, and easy-to-use online tool that calculates how long a file will take to download based on:

  • File size (KB, MB, GB, TB)
  • Internet download speed (Kbps, Mbps, Gbps)

In seconds, you’ll see your estimated download time in seconds, minutes, and hours, along with a readable time format like “1 hr 25 min 30 sec.”


Why Use a File Download Calculator?

Download time depends on two main factors:

  1. The size of the file
  2. Your internet speed

Most people confuse megabytes (MB) with megabits (Mb or Mbps), which often leads to incorrect expectations. This calculator automatically handles all conversions and provides accurate results instantly.

Perfect For:

  • Downloading large games
  • Streaming high-quality video
  • Software updates
  • Cloud backups
  • File transfers
  • Estimining upload/download planning

How the File Download Time Is Calculated

The calculator follows a simple but precise formula:

Step 1: Convert File Size to Megabytes (MB)

Depending on the unit you choose:

  • KB → divided by 1024
  • GB → multiplied by 1024
  • TB → multiplied by 1,048,576

Step 2: Convert Speed to Mbps

Depending on the unit:

  • Kbps → divided by 1024
  • Gbps → multiplied by 1024

Step 3: Convert File Size to Megabits

Since internet speed is measured in bits (not bytes):

1 Byte = 8 bits

So the file size in MB is multiplied by 8 to get megabits.

Step 4: Calculate Time in Seconds

Download Time (seconds) = File Size (megabits) ÷ Speed (Mbps)

The calculator then converts the result into:

  • Minutes
  • Hours
  • Readable format (Hr / Min / Sec)

Everything is handled automatically — no manual conversion needed.


How to Use the File Download Calculator

Using the tool is very simple:

Step 1: Enter File Size

Input the numeric size of your file.

Step 2: Select File Size Unit

Choose:

  • KB (Kilobytes)
  • MB (Megabytes)
  • GB (Gigabytes)
  • TB (Terabytes)

Step 3: Enter Download Speed

Enter your internet speed value.

Step 4: Select Speed Unit

Choose:

  • Kbps
  • Mbps
  • Gbps

Step 5: Click “Calculate”

You’ll instantly see:

  • Download Time (formatted)
  • Time in Seconds
  • Time in Minutes
  • Time in Hours

Click Reset to start over.


Example Download Calculations

Example 1: 1 GB File at 50 Mbps

1 GB = 1024 MB
1024 MB × 8 = 8192 megabits

8192 ÷ 50 = 163.84 seconds

That equals:

  • 2.73 minutes
  • 0.05 hours
  • 2 min 43 sec

Example 2: 10 GB Game at 100 Mbps

10 GB = 10,240 MB
10,240 × 8 = 81,920 megabits

81,920 ÷ 100 = 819.2 seconds

That equals:

  • 13.65 minutes
  • 0.23 hours
  • 13 min 39 sec

Example 3: 500 MB File at 10 Mbps

500 × 8 = 4,000 megabits

4,000 ÷ 10 = 400 seconds

That equals:

  • 6.67 minutes
  • 0.11 hours
  • 6 min 40 sec

Understanding Internet Speed vs File Size

One of the most common mistakes people make is confusing:

  • MB (Megabytes) – File size
  • Mbps (Megabits per second) – Internet speed

Since 1 byte = 8 bits, a 100 Mbps connection does NOT download 100 MB per second. It downloads about:

100 ÷ 8 = 12.5 MB per second

This is why a 1 GB file takes longer than expected.

Our calculator eliminates this confusion automatically.


Factors That Affect Real Download Speed

While this calculator provides accurate theoretical results, real-world speeds may vary due to:

  • Network congestion
  • Wi-Fi vs wired connection
  • Server limitations
  • ISP throttling
  • Background downloads
  • Device performance

Actual download time may be slightly longer than calculated.


Why This Download Time Calculator Is Helpful

Accurate Unit Conversion

Handles KB, MB, GB, TB automatically.

Multiple Speed Options

Supports Kbps, Mbps, and Gbps.

Clear Time Breakdown

Displays seconds, minutes, hours, and readable format.

Instant Results

No technical knowledge required.

Ideal for Large Files

Perfect for gamers, developers, streamers, and IT professionals.


When Should You Use This Tool?

  • Before downloading a large file
  • When planning data usage
  • When comparing internet plans
  • Before transferring large backups
  • Estimating cloud download time
  • Checking if faster internet is worth it

15 Frequently Asked Questions (FAQs)

1. How accurate is this download time calculator?

It provides accurate theoretical estimates based on your inputs.

2. Why is my real download slower than calculated?

Network congestion and server limitations can reduce actual speed.

3. What is the difference between MB and Mbps?

MB measures file size, Mbps measures internet speed. 1 Byte = 8 bits.

4. Can I calculate TB downloads?

Yes, simply select TB as your file unit.

5. Does it work for Gbps internet?

Yes, Gbps speeds are supported.

6. Does this calculator work for upload time?

It can be used for uploads if you enter your upload speed.

7. Why divide by 8?

Because internet speed is measured in bits and file size in bytes.

8. Can I use decimals?

Yes, decimal values are supported.

9. Is this tool free?

Yes, it is completely free to use.

10. What if I enter zero?

The calculator requires values greater than zero.

11. Does Wi-Fi affect speed?

Yes, Wi-Fi is often slower than wired connections.

12. Is Mbps the same as MB/s?

No. Mbps is megabits per second; MB/s is megabytes per second.

13. Can this calculate streaming time?

It estimates download time, not streaming buffering performance.

14. Does file compression affect time?

Smaller compressed files download faster.

15. Why is large file download slower than expected?

Other devices, ISP limits, or slow servers may reduce speed.


Final Thoughts

Knowing how long a file will take to download helps you manage your time and expectations. Whether you’re downloading a massive game, backing up data, or transferring work files, our File Download Calculator gives you instant and reliable estimates.

Try it now and calculate your download time in seconds!

Leave a Comment